Samsung announced its latest portable projector called the P400 Pocket Images aimed at the business user. The projector is small, but if you plan to carry it in your pocket, they better be big pockets—it measures 5” W x 3.7” D x 2” H and weighs 1.9 pounds.
The P400 uses LEDs rather than a projector lamp giving a lifespan of 30,000 hours. The resolution is 800 x 600 and the contrast ratio is 1000:1. By using LEDs the projector gives up brightness with only 150 lumens. It can project an image of 30” to 40” in a well lit office though. Inputs include RGB, composite, S-Video, and audio in. The image here is via CNET. Pricing for the P400 is $749.
